Be positive.

It's a challenge for sure, but if you've got this far, then you are ready. Tell yourself you can do it and you're half way there. Remember Laura saying "it's just a light jog" in one of the early runs? Well it's still true. Just keep taking the next step and you'll get there.

This run, more than any other, tests your mind, not your legs. Trust the training you've done so far and hit the road. The feeling you will have at the end of the run is a reward worth working for.

You can run 5 minutes ok, so start by telling yourself "it's only 5 minutes" then after that 5, "ok, just another 5 minutes" etc. Your brain knows that you can do 5 minutes and before you know it Laura will be saying "well done, that's it!" It worked for me. Good luck!
